Frequently Asked Questions
What are the best places to stay in Gatineau?
Gatineau has inviting areas like Hull, known for its lively atmosphere and access to cultural sites, and Aylmer, which features heritage architecture and a riverside vibe. Many visitors enjoy staying near downtown for easy exploration of galleries, museums, and parks.
What are the best things to do in Gatineau with kids?
Families can explore hands-on exhibits at the Canadian Children's Museum, wander outdoor spaces at Parc de la Gatineau, or discover interactive science displays at the Canada Science and Technology Museum. Waterfront paths and playgrounds around Gatineau make for relaxed outings.
What are some of the best things to do in Gatineau?
Explore Gatineau Park’s walking trails, discover Inuit and First Nations art in local galleries, and relax along the Ottawa River’s waterfront. The Canadian Museum of History is often recommended for its exhibitions and interactive spaces.
How is the weather in Gatineau?
Gatineau has cold winters around 7–29°F (-14–-2°C) with occasional snow, and warm, humid summers near 56–80°F (13–27°C). Spring and autumn bring milder temperatures and colorful foliage, especially in park areas.
When is the best time to visit Gatineau?
Late spring through early autumn is often recommended for enjoying Gatineau’s outdoor spaces, festivals, and patios. Winter appeals to those interested in snow sports, skating, and seasonal events around the city.
What are the best places to visit in Gatineau?
The Canadian Museum of History, Gatineau Park, and the L’Île-de-Hull neighborhood are frequently suggested for cultural immersion, nature walks, and riverside scenery. Local markets and art galleries highlight regional creativity.
What are some hiking trails in Gatineau?
Gatineau Park has a variety of trails, including the Pink Lake Trail with forested paths and scenic overlooks. The Sugarbush Trail and Lauriault Trail are also popular for their accessible routes and seasonal wildflowers.
What are some family activities we can do in Gatineau?
Families often explore the Canadian Children's Museum, picnic in Gatineau Park, or bike along waterfront paths. Seasonal gatherings and art workshops create interactive experiences throughout the year.
What are some of the best day trip ideas from Gatineau?
Explore Ottawa for historic landmarks and vibrant markets, visit local wineries and cideries around the Outaouais region, or discover village charm in Wakefield, known for its arts scene and riverside walks.
Are there any pet friendly accommodations available in Gatineau?
Gatineau has many pet-friendly stays, especially in neighborhoods near Gatineau Park and the waterfront. These areas feature easy access to trails, parks, and outdoor activities suitable for guests traveling with pets.
What are some local tips for visiting Gatineau?
Bring layers as temperatures shift between seasons, and explore local cafes for Québécois pastries. Many attractions have bilingual signage, and using regional bike paths is a favored way to get around.
What is Gatineau known for?
Gatineau is known for its blend of Francophone and Anglophone cultures, scenic natural spaces like Gatineau Park, and its role as a hub for Canadian history museums. Seasonal festivals and local markets add lively touches throughout the year.
What are the best hidden gems to explore in Gatineau?
Explore small art studios and the historic Aylmer sector, which has a riverside promenade and heritage buildings. Parc du Lac-Beauchamp is often appreciated for its quieter trails and wooded picnic spots.
What are the best foods to try in Gatineau?
Gatineau has a strong Québécois food scene—many enjoy poutine, locally made cheeses, and maple-infused pastries. French-inspired bistros frequently serve tourtière, fresh baked goods, and seasonal comfort meals.
What should I bring for a trip to Gatineau?
Pack layers to adjust for weather shifts, comfortable shoes for exploring parks and city streets, and a reusable water bottle. Waterproof gear is useful in both winter and summer due to snow and rainfall.
What is the nightlife in Gatineau like?
Gatineau has lively pubs, clubs, and music venues, especially around the Hull district. Some spots host live performances, themed nights, and late-night dining with French-inspired cuisine.
What are the most popular events or festivals in Gatineau?
Gatineau has lively annual gatherings, including the Gatineau Hot Air Balloon Festival, which fills the sky in late summer, and Winterlude, known for ice sculptures and family-friendly winter activities. These festivals draw visitors to music, art, and cultural celebrations around the city.

All about Gatineau
Located just across the river from Ottawa, Gatineau is Quebec’s fourth largest city,
home to stately red-brick buildings, the Canadian Museum of History, and a bustling downtown. Bilingual to its core, this city on the border of Quebec and Ontario is where local bistros excel at classic French standards and where shopkeepers will switch from English to French and back at dizzying speed. Spend an afternoon following the two-mile-long Gatineau Culture Trail, which will lead you past some of the city’s historic monuments and public art installations.
No matter what time of year you visit, there are outdoor recreation opportunities in the Gatineau Hills, from cross-country skiing in the winter months to hiking in Gatineau Park when the snow melts in the summer. Since Gatineau is only a 15-minute drive across the river to Ottawa, a stay here also provides a wonderful base for exploring Canada’s capital.
What are the top things to do in Gatineau?
Canadian Museum of History
One of the oldest museums in North America, the Canadian Museum of History, which is located along the Ottawa River in Gatineau, offers an in-depth look at the places, people, and events that played a role in transforming Canada into the country it is today. The museum is fittingly located across the river from Parliament Hill in Ottawa, which you can view from the museum’s Grand Hall, a windowed wall six stories high.
Gatineau Park
This enormous park on the northwest side of town, the green lung of the Ottawa-Gatineau metropolitan area, offers a broad array of outdoor activities. You can walk or bike on miles of hiking trails, visit one of the beaches on Lac Meech or Harrington Lake, explore the Lusk Caves (if you’re wearing waterproof boots), or check out one of the many historical attractions.
Symmes Inn Museum
This gabled, two-story building, whose exterior is dominated by an inverted V staircase, started off as a hotel in the early 19th century, when it provided a stopover for passengers en route from Montreal to Ottawa. It now serves as a museum dedicated to the role of the Ottawa River and is one of the best-preserved historic buildings of Gatineau.
